同一个报表如何根据传参值不同,显示不同数据集字段数据

如图,数据钻取后的报表,会根据接收的不同参数值得到不同结果集,如何根据不同参数值不同结果集设置在同一张报表显示?

image.png

FineReport LAN 发布于 2024-9-13 11:06
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共5回答
最佳回答
0
Z4u3z1Lv6专家互助
发布于2024-9-13 11:08

先把这些需要显示的字段合并起来,再根据传递的参数值不一样设置条件属性,将不需要显示的设置列宽为0

最佳回答
0
snrtuemcLv8专家互助
发布于2024-9-13 11:07(编辑于 2024-9-13 11:08)

用网页框控件实现

在决策报表中使用网页框控件 https://help.fanruan.com/finereport/doc-view-1300.html

根据参数if判断打开不同cpt模板

image.png

=======

ps也可以同一个模板,传递参数,根据参数,隐藏列

最佳回答
0
用户k6280494Lv6资深互助
发布于2024-9-13 11:07

用条件属性-行高或列宽-来隐藏对应的字段即可

最佳回答
0
华莉星宸Lv7资深互助
发布于2024-9-13 11:08

直接用条件属性 隐藏对应的行或是列就行

最佳回答
0
ID1208Lv6高级互助
发布于2024-9-13 11:46
  • 4关注人数
  • 139浏览人数
  • 最后回答于:2024-9-13 11:46
    请选择关闭问题的原因
    确定 取消
    返回顶部